Lonesome Maze



The mask that I wear now, quite strange to me
Living without thee after these years changed me
Need to cover my face, with the make-up happiness
Disguise will hide, all my seizures
But, nothing can alter, my heart that gaze
Deep down in thee, though thyself at haze
When the day cometh, thine heart be ablaze
Then, me will be vanished, through my lonesome maze
